When mild-mannered Dave Peck discovers a book about the meaning of life, he snatches it up for the bargain-basement price of $9.99 and blossoms into a voracious reader -- who's determined to share the book's secrets with everyone he knows. That includes his father, with whom Dave shares an apartment, and his quirky neighbors. Geoffrey Rush and Anthony LaPaglia lend their voices to this stop-motion animation import from director Tatia Rosenthal.

Dumped by his partner just before a major dance competition, gifted hoofer Scott Hastings (Paul Mercurio) is forced to take a graceless neophyte (Tara Morice) as his new partner. But much to everyone's surprise, Scott soon turns his unpromising protégé into a topnotch dancer. Bill Hunter, Pat Thomson, Gia Carides and Barry Otto also star in this quirky, engaging tale from Aussie director Baz Luhrmann.

Professor Harry Beckmeyer is convinced that werewolves exist -- a belief stemming from footage shot in 1905 by his grandfather in Australia. But when Beckmeyer hears reports of werewolf sightings Down Under, his longtime dream becomes a reality.
